Usage
Native speakers often use the word '공장' when discussing manufacturing and industrial settings, particularly in conversations about jobs or economic activities. For instance, one might say, '이 공장에서 일해요' (I work at this factory) while talking about their employment.
Synonyms & nuances
'공장' is often compared to '시설' (facility), but '시설' is more general and can refer to any type of establishment. You would use '공장' specifically when referring to a place where goods are manufactured, making it more precise in industrial contexts.
Culture
'공장' has its roots in the Chinese characters 工 (work) and 厂 (factory). Factories are a central part of Korea's rapid industrialization, especially during the late 20th century, significantly shaping its economy. Interestingly, in modern Korea, '공장' isn't just about traditional manufacturing; it also encompasses high-tech facilities producing electronics and automotive parts.
FAQ
Q.What does 공장 mean in English?
'공장' translates to 'factory' in English, indicating a place where products are manufactured or processed.
Q.How do you use 공장 in a sentence?
You can use '공장' in a sentence like, '그는 새 공장을 세웠어요' which means 'He built a new factory.' It's common in discussions about business and industry.
Q.Are there any common mistakes with the word 공장?
A common mistake is confusing '공장' with '사무실' (office). Remember that '공장' specifically refers to a factory, while '사무실' refers to an office space.
